David Carkeet is the author of six novels, Double Negative, The Greatest Slump of All Time, I Been There Before, The Full Catastrophe, The Error of Our Ways, and From Away. He has written two novels for young adults (ages 12 and up), The Silent Treatment and Quiver River. His comic memoir, Campus Sexpot, won the Creative Nonfiction Award given by the Association of Writers and Writing Programs. His essays have appeared in The New York Times Magazine, Smithsonian, The Village Voice, Salon, Poets and Writers, and The Oxford American.

David was born and raised in Sonora, California. He attended college at U.C. Berkeley and U.C. Davis, followed by graduate school at the University of Wisconsin and Indiana University. For many years, he taught linguistics and writing at the University of Missouri-St. Louis. He also directed the MFA program there and edited its literary journal, Natural Bridge. Since 2003, he and his wife, Barbara, have lived in Vermont. They have three grown daughters, Anne, Laurie, and Molly.
